    One of my power side mirrors (900S, 1992) is having a slight problem: it works
    fine moving left, right, or down, but it won't tilt up. It makes a noise like
    it's trying to though. I'm guessing that something probably just needs to be
    lubricated in there, but I'm not sure how to get into the mirror housing to
    investigate. Bentley doesn't seem to cover the power mirrors for some reason.
    Any ideas?

    It's my experience that the connectors to the mirror get bad connections.
    Including the heated mirror thing. (the mirror is a pain to fix. involves
    using that stuff for fixing the rear window defroster.) The Bentley book
    has a pretty good section, I thought, on the power mirror thing. The
    problem for me was a bad connection on the connector in the mirror housing
    itself. Pull the door panel off, remove the mirror from the door. Use a 9
    volt battery to check which connection is faulty. (that's the easy way)
